Course Details

Retail Budgeting Fundamentals: Understanding the basics of retail budgeting, including the development of a budget plan, forecasting sales, and setting goals.
Financial Analysis for Retail: Learning how to analyze financial data to make informed budgeting decisions, including profit and loss statements, balance sheets, and cash flow management.
Retail Budget Management Tools: Exploring various software solutions for managing retail budgets, including Excel, Google Sheets, and dedicated budgeting platforms.
Inventory Management and Budgeting: Understanding the relationship between inventory management and budgeting, including strategies for optimizing inventory levels, reducing costs, and improving profitability.
Marketing and Advertising Budgeting: Learning how to allocate budget dollars for marketing and advertising efforts, including strategies for measuring ROI and optimizing spend.
Operational Budgeting for Retail: Understanding how to budget for various operational expenses, including labor, rent, utilities, and insurance.
Capital Expenditure Budgeting: Learning how to budget for major capital expenses, such as renovations, equipment, and technology upgrades.
Budgeting for Growth and Expansion: Exploring strategies for budgeting for growth and expansion, including store openings, acquisitions, and new product lines.
Performance Metrics and Budgeting: Understanding how to use key performance metrics to inform budgeting decisions, including sales per square foot, conversion rate, and customer acquisition cost.
